黑狐家游戏

数据库存储列表,数据库列存储技术,高效处理大数据的关键

欧气 0 0

本文目录导读:

  1. 数据库列存储技术原理
  2. 数据库列存储技术优势
  3. 数据库列存储技术应用案例

随着互联网、物联网等技术的飞速发展,大数据时代已经到来,在数据量急剧增长的情况下,传统的数据库存储方式逐渐暴露出其弊端,如存储空间占用大、查询效率低等,为了解决这些问题,数据库列存储技术应运而生,本文将详细介绍数据库列存储技术的原理、优势以及在实际应用中的案例。

数据库列存储技术原理

1、数据库列存储技术概述

数据库存储列表,数据库列存储技术,高效处理大数据的关键

图片来源于网络,如有侵权联系删除

数据库列存储技术是一种将数据存储在列而不是行的存储方式,在这种存储方式下,每个数据表由多个列组成,每个列存储相同类型的数据,与传统行存储方式相比,列存储技术在存储空间、查询效率等方面具有显著优势。

2、列存储技术原理

列存储技术的核心思想是将数据按照列进行组织,以减少存储空间占用和提高查询效率,具体原理如下:

(1)数据分片:将数据表按照列进行分片,每个分片只包含表中的一部分列。

(2)压缩存储:对分片中的数据进行压缩存储,以减少存储空间占用。

(3)索引:为每个分片创建索引,以便快速定位所需数据。

(4)查询优化:根据查询需求,动态选择合适的分片和索引,提高查询效率。

数据库列存储技术优势

1、存储空间占用小

数据库存储列表,数据库列存储技术,高效处理大数据的关键

图片来源于网络,如有侵权联系删除

由于列存储技术只存储所需列的数据,因此相比传统行存储方式,存储空间占用显著减少。

2、查询效率高

列存储技术通过索引和查询优化,能够快速定位所需数据,从而提高查询效率。

3、支持海量数据

列存储技术能够处理海量数据,满足大数据时代的存储需求。

4、适应性强

列存储技术适用于各种类型的数据,包括结构化数据、半结构化数据和非结构化数据。

数据库列存储技术应用案例

1、数据仓库

数据库存储列表,数据库列存储技术,高效处理大数据的关键

图片来源于网络,如有侵权联系删除

在数据仓库领域,列存储技术能够有效提高数据查询效率,降低存储成本,Teradata、Greenplum等数据仓库产品均采用了列存储技术。

2、物联网

在物联网领域,列存储技术能够快速处理海量传感器数据,满足实时查询需求,InfluxDB等时序数据库产品采用了列存储技术。

3、大数据分析

在大数据分析领域,列存储技术能够提高数据处理速度,降低计算成本,HBase、Cassandra等分布式数据库产品采用了列存储技术。

数据库列存储技术作为一种高效处理大数据的存储方式,具有存储空间占用小、查询效率高、支持海量数据等优点,随着大数据时代的到来,列存储技术将在各个领域得到广泛应用。

标签: #数据库 列存储

黑狐家游戏
  • 评论列表

留言评论